Shaky standing for 2026-27
Monk's (personal) role for 2026-27 is undetermined after Sacramento landed Darius Acuff in Tuesday's draft.
Impact
It was somewhat of a surprise that the Kings didn't trade Monk in 2024-25, as his 22.0 minutes per game were his lowest since 2020-21. The veteran guard is under contract for next year, but the selection of Acuff and emergence of Nique Clifford late last season appear to push Monk even further down the depth chart this summer. That said, Monk could also have a meaningful Opening Night role if Russell Westbrook leaves this offseason.

Fills stat sheet Wednesday
Monk finished with 18 points (6-11 FG, 3-7 3Pt, 3-4 FT), three rebounds, five assists, one block and one steal in 29 minutes during Wednesday's 123-115 win over Toronto.
Impact
Monk returned from a one-game absence and made his presence felt off the bench, but that's a common thing for the veteran sharpshooter since he's played in the second unit most of the season. This was the 27th time Monk scored at least 15 points coming off the bench in 2025-26, so he's a reliable option in most fantasy formats, regardless of the league's format, as he's a player who will find a way to score despite his bench role. That said, he's ending the season on a bit of a down note. Monk is shooting 32 percent from three since the All-Star break, compared to the 42.6 percent from deep he had before the break.

Season-high 32 points in win
Monk amassed 32 points (8-17 FG, 7-13 3Pt, 9-9 FT), six assists, two rebounds and one block across 30 minutes in Sunday's 126-122 win over the Nets.
Impact
With the Kings shorthanded Sunday, Monk saw an expanded role and made the most of the opportunity, tying his season high in triples en route to a season-best 32 points. The veteran guard also led the second unit in assists and has dished out at least five dimes in three of his last four outings. Killian Hayes (toe) and Nique Clifford (ankle) both exited Sunday's win early, so Monk would be in line for increased minutes in Charlotte on Tuesday if Hayes, Clifford or Russell Westbrook (foot) is sidelined.
